“Tapia's AT10 Genius 18K Alum is the rare frame that hits like an attacker's racket but doesn't fall apart when you defend. The 18K carbon face over a black EVA core gives a dense, springy strike: drives carry pace (power 88), yet the teardrop shape and even balance keep the head obedient on bandejas and blocks (control 84). It sits at the top of our table because it asks fewer sacrifices than a pure diamond. The compromises are familiar: comfort 70 means the stiffness reaches your elbow eventually, and tolerance 68 still wants near-middle contact.”
“The Siux Beat Jr 2 is defined by its lightweight, forgiving design built specifically for young developing players, offering easy maneuverability and a generous sweet spot that rewards off-center hits common at junior level. The round-leaning profile and softer foam core prioritize comfort and control over raw power, making rallies feel consistent and confidence-building rather than demanding. Junior players aged roughly 8–14 transitioning from beginner to intermediate level will love its arm-friendly feel and manageable weight, though competitive teen players pushing into advanced territory will quickly outgrow its power ceiling.”
